Billy Ray Cyrus: More Than Just a Mullet

Before we hop into the driver's seat, let's take a quick detour to appreciate Billy Ray Cyrus as an artist. Born on August 25, 1961, in Flatwoods, Kentucky, Billy Ray Cyrus rose to fame in the 1990s with his signature mullet and country-pop sound. His debut album, "Some Gave All," released in 1992, sold over 20 million copies worldwide, with the hit single "Achy Breaky Heart" topping the charts.
